The Rise of the Eco-Conscious Consumer

Who is the Eco-Conscious Consumer? The eco-conscious consumer shopping for mattresses and home furnishings began emerging in the 1980s and 1990s. This group became increasingly conscious of the potentially harmful chemicals used in these products and started seeking healthier, non-toxic alternatives.
